This is a Book for Parents of Gay Kids

4.23 (180 ratings by Goodreads)
Written in an accessible Q&A format, here, finally, is the go-to resource for parents hoping to understand and communicate with their gay child. Through their LGBTQ-oriented site, the authors are uniquely experienced to answer parents' many questions and share insight and guidance on both emotional and practical topics. Filled with real-life experiences from gay kids and parents, this is the book gay kids want their parents to read. See more

About Dan Owens-ReidDannielle Owens-ReidKristin Russo

Writers Dannielle Owens-Reid and Kristin Russo have been dialoguing with LGBTQ youth and families and friends for three years through their award-winning website Everyone Is Gay (Winner of the 2012 Bloggie Award for Best LGBT Blog). They have also conducted an ongoing US-wide tour of college and high school campuses as well as speaking engagements at places like SXSW to increase awareness of LGBTQ issues. As of autumn 2013 they have begun building a Parents Project section of their site filled with resources and advice aimed specifically at parents. www.everyoneisgay.com.
